The Honduran Lempira (HNL), named after the 16th-century indigenous leader Lempira, who valiantly resisted the Spanish conquistadors, is more than just the official currency of Honduras. It is commonly abbreviated as HNL and represented by the symbol L. It represents the nation's rich history, cultural heritage, and economic endeavors. Since its introduction in 1931, the Lempira has been at the heart of Honduras's financial system, reflecting the country's socio-economic dynamics.
Historical Background
The Lempira was introduced as Honduras’s official currency in 1931, replacing the Honduran Peso. This transition was part of a broader movement across Latin America to establish distinct national identities and economic independence. The choice of Lempira as the currency's namesake was a powerful nod to the country's pre-colonial history and a tribute to a national hero.
Design and Symbolism
The design of the Honduran Lempira is a rich tapestry of the nation’s heritage. Banknotes and coins feature images of important figures from Honduran history, including former presidents and national heroes. They also showcase significant cultural symbols and landmarks, such as ancient Mayan ruins and native wildlife. These designs do more than facilitate transactions; they educate and instill national pride.
Economic Role
The Lempira is central to Honduras’s economy, which is largely based on agriculture, manufacturing, and remittances from abroad. As the primary medium of exchange, the Lempira supports these sectors, enabling trade and investment. Its stability and value are critical for economic growth and the well-being of the Honduran people.
Monetary Policy and Inflation
The Central Bank of Honduras manages the Lempira, implementing monetary policies to control inflation and maintain currency stability. These policies are vital for creating a favorable economic environment, encouraging investment, and promoting sustainable growth.
International Trade and the Lempira
The Lempira’s value is important in international trade, especially for Honduras's key exports like coffee, textiles, and agricultural products. A stable exchange rate is crucial for maintaining competitive export prices and attracting foreign investment.

What factors influence the conversion rate of VANTA to HNL?
There are many factors that affect the relationship between Vanta Network and Honduran lempira, spanning multiple dimensions such as macroeconomic trends, policy regulation, and technological innovation. Specifically, the following key factors play an important role:
Market sentiment:Investor sentiment and confidence have a significant impact on the dynamics of VANTA/HNL. When there is positive news in the market about the widespread adoption of VANTA or major technological breakthroughs, it tends to trigger market optimism and drive the rise of VANTA/HNL. Conversely, negative news, such as regulatory crackdowns and security vulnerabilities, may trigger market panic and lead to a decline in VANTA/HNL.
Regulatory environment:Government policies and regulations surrounding cryptocurrencies have a direct impact on their acceptance, which in turn determines their value relative to traditional currencies such as the US dollar. Clear and supportive regulations can enhance investor confidence in cryptocurrencies and drive their value up. Conversely, vague or overly strict regulatory policies may hinder the development of cryptocurrencies and cause their value to fall.
Economic indicators:Macroeconomic factors in the country where the fiat currency is issued—such as inflation rates, interest rates, and key economic growth indicators—play a crucial role in determining the fiat currency's value and indirectly affect the exchange rate of VANTA/HNL. For example, high inflation rates may lead to a decrease in market trust in fiat currencies, thereby increasing investors' demand for c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in as a hedge, driving up their prices.
Technological progress:The continuous development and innovation of blockchain technology, as well as various improvements in the cryptocurrency ecosystem—such as expansion solutions and security enhancements—have provided strong support for the value growth of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in.
